Output 580b898c39edfb0716b91df05ae1b00ed68f175fdeb6ba393fce46500d8d00ca:57

value
22586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1ab3c71b595b11caab8e679d9f8e40f193a7109744a0fbf3ab47e890b3b64b1c
address
bc1pr2euwx6etvgu42uwv7welrjq7xf6wyyhgjs0huatgl5fpvakfvwqnd2ffy
transaction
580b898c39edfb0716b91df05ae1b00ed68f175fdeb6ba393fce46500d8d00ca
spent
true